Linda H. Graham
2017 - RPC
In 2017, Linda H. Graham earned a total compensation of $475.4K as Vice President and Secretary at RPC, a 9% decrease compared to previous year.
Compensation breakdown
Change in Pension Value and Nonqualified Deferred Compensation Earnings | $22,700 |
---|---|
Salary | $125,000 |
Stock Awards | $324,900 |
Other | $2,810 |
Total | $475,410 |
Graham received $324.9K in stock awards, accounting for 68% of the total pay in 2017.
Graham also received $22.7K of change in pension value and nonqualified deferred compensation earnings, $125K in salary and $2.8K in other compensation.
Rankings
In 2017, Linda H. Graham's compensation ranked 12,050th out of 14,666 executives tracked by ExecPay. In other words, Graham earned more than 17.8% of executives.
Classification | Ranking | Percentile |
---|---|---|
All | 12,050 out of 14,666 | 18th |
Division Mining | 531 out of 641 | 17th |
Major group Oil And Gas Extraction | 431 out of 481 | 10th |
Industry group Oil And Gas Field Services | 144 out of 158 | 9th |
Industry Oil and Gas Field Services, Not Elsewhere Classified | 92 out of 105 | 12th |
Source: SEC filing on March 21, 2018.
